汪家寨煤矿松软高突煤层水力压裂试验研究 被引量:1

Test Research of Hydraulic Fracturing for Loose Outburst Coal Seam in Wangjiazhai Mine

摘要 针对汪家寨煤矿瓦斯难抽采、防突效果检验超标、掘进速度缓慢等问题,在分析井下水力压裂技术的原理及设备情况的基础上,试验并研究了X41105工作面井下水力压裂技术措施。结合现场试验情况,确定出各种施工参数:封孔长度、压裂时间、压裂压力等,并对瓦斯抽采、消突效果,以及经济效益等指标进行了考察分析,结果表明,井下水力压裂措施具有快速消除煤与瓦斯突出危险性、提高瓦斯抽采率、经济效益显著的综合效果。 Aiming at the problems of difficult gas drainage, bad outburst prevention effect and slow driving velocity in Wangjiazhai Coal Mine, the hydraulic fracturing measures for X41105 working face were studied and tested according to the principle and equipment of the underground hydraulic fracturing technology. Based on the site tests, various construction parameters were determined, including the hole-packing length, fracturing time, fracturing pressure and so on. Investigation and analysis were carried out on the gas drainage effect, outburst eliminating effect and economic benefits, the results showed that the hydraulic fracturing measures could quickly eliminate the coal and gas outburst hazard, improve gas drainage rate and have remarkable economic benefits.
